Exports In 2023, Tanzania exported $71.7M in Corn, making it the 36th largest exporter of Corn in the world. At the same year, Corn was the 20th most exported product in Tanzania. The main destination of Corn exports from Tanzania are: Kenya ($51.8M), Rwanda ($11.9M), Uganda ($4.69M), Burundi ($2.03M), and Democratic Republic of the Congo ($1.13M).
The fastest growing export markets for Corn of Tanzania between 2022 and 2023 were Democratic Republic of the Congo ($786k), Burundi ($466k), and Ireland ($6).
Imports In 2023, Tanzania imported $44.3M in Corn, becoming the 87th largest importer of Corn in the world. At the same year, Corn was the 78th most imported product in Tanzania. Tanzania imports Corn primarily from: Zambia ($26.4M), Uganda ($11.6M), Malawi ($4.36M), Zimbabwe ($985k), and South Africa ($291k).
The fastest growing import markets in Corn for Tanzania between 2022 and 2023 were Uganda ($9.59M), Zambia ($5.49M), and Brazil ($252k).
